Google Weather App Shut Down: Android Users to Rely on Search

Google Weather App Shut Down: Android Users to Rely on Search

February 23, 2026 discoverhiddenusacom Technology

Google Weather App Disappears: What Does This Mean for Android Users?

Android users are noticing a change in how they access weather information. Google is officially phasing out its dedicated Weather app, redirecting users to Google Search for weather reports. This move, first reported by 9to5Google, signals a broader shift in Google’s app strategy and raises questions about the future of dedicated weather apps on Android.

The Demise of a Dedicated App

For many, the Google Weather app was a convenient, at-a-glance source for daily forecasts. Now, tapping the app icon simply launches a Google Search query for the weather in your location. While the information remains accessible, the experience is less streamlined. Google began planning this transition months ago, and the rollout is now gaining momentum, impacting an increasing number of users.

This isn’t necessarily a negative development. The Google Search-based weather reports are powered by the same data sources as the app, meaning accuracy shouldn’t be affected. However, it does highlight a trend: Google is consolidating features into its core services rather than maintaining a plethora of standalone apps.

Why the Change? Google’s Broader App Strategy

Google has a history of sunsetting apps, often integrating their functionality into Search or other core products. This strategy streamlines development, reduces maintenance costs, and aims to provide a more unified user experience. Consider the integration of Google Keep notes directly into Google Search results – a similar approach to the Weather app’s fate.

The move also aligns with Google’s focus on AI-powered search. Weather information is a prime candidate for enhanced AI integration, potentially offering more personalized and predictive forecasts directly within the search results page. We’re already seeing this with Google’s Search Generative Experience (SGE), which can summarize complex weather patterns and provide tailored recommendations.

Alternatives for Android Weather Enthusiasts

Fortunately, Android users aren’t left in the cold. Many Android manufacturers, like Samsung and Xiaomi, pre-install their own robust weather apps. These often offer features beyond basic forecasts, such as air quality indices and severe weather alerts.

For Pixel users, Google continues to offer a separate Weather app, but currently, Notice no plans to extend it to all Android devices. This creates a fragmented experience, with Pixel owners enjoying a dedicated app while others rely on Search or third-party options.

The app market is brimming with excellent alternatives. Apps like AccuWeather, The Weather Channel, and Carrot Weather consistently rank high in user reviews. PCWelt’s overview of Android weather widgets showcases visually appealing options that can be integrated directly into your home screen.

Pro Tip: Explore weather apps that offer hyperlocal forecasts. These apps utilize data from nearby weather stations to provide more accurate predictions for your specific location.

The Rise of Weather Widgets and Smart Home Integration

Beyond dedicated apps, weather widgets are gaining popularity. These compact displays provide essential weather information directly on your home screen, eliminating the need to open a separate app. Android 14’s improved widget support further enhances this trend.

weather data is becoming increasingly integrated into smart home ecosystems. Voice assistants like Google Assistant and Amazon Alexa can provide weather updates on demand, and smart thermostats can adjust temperatures based on forecasted conditions. This seamless integration suggests that accessing weather information will become even more passive and contextual in the future.

FAQ

Will the Google Search weather reports be as accurate as the old app?
Yes, the Google Search reports utilize the same data sources as the dedicated app, so accuracy shouldn’t be affected.
Is there a way to get a dedicated Google Weather app on all Android devices?
Currently, no. Google is only offering a dedicated Weather app for Pixel devices.
What are some good alternatives to the Google Weather app?
AccuWeather, The Weather Channel, and Carrot Weather are all highly-rated options.
Will weather widgets replace dedicated apps?
Widgets offer a convenient alternative for quick access to weather information, but dedicated apps often provide more detailed features and customization options.
